Full Journal pdf2012-02-01 Senate Journal Page 1365 SB 30 SENATE BILL NO. 30 "An Act providing for the release of certain property in the custody of a law enforcement agency to the owner under certain conditions" was read the second time. Senator French, Chair, moved and asked unanimous consent for the adoption of the 2d Judiciary Committee Substitute offered on page 747. Without objection, CS FOR SENATE BILL NO. 30(2d JUD) "An Act providing for the release of certain property in the custody of a law enforcement agency to a crime victim under certain conditions and relating to requests for that release by the office of victims' rights" was adopted. Senator Meyer moved and asked unanimous consent that the bill be considered engrossed, advanced to third reading and placed on final passage. Without objection, it was so ordered. CS FOR SENATE BILL NO. 30(2d JUD) was read the third time. Senators French, Coghill, Huggins, Wagoner, Wielechowski, Olson, Paskvan, Ellis, Egan, Thomas, Stedman, Hoffman moved and asked unanimous consent to be shown as cosponsors on the bill. Without objection, it was so ordered. The question being: "Shall CS FOR SENATE BILL NO. 30(2d JUD) "An Act providing for the release of certain property in the custody of a law enforcement agency to a crime victim under certain conditions and relating to requests for that release by the office of victims' rights" pass the Senate?" The roll was taken with the following result: CSSB 30(2d JUD) Third Reading - Final Passage YEAS: 20 NAYS: 0 EXCUSED: 0 ABSENT: 0 Yeas: Coghill, Davis, Dyson, Egan, Ellis, French, Giessel, Hoffman, Huggins, Kookesh, McGuire, Menard, Meyer, Olson, Paskvan, Stedman, Stevens, Thomas, Wagoner, Wielechowski 2012-02-01 Senate Journal Page 1366 and so, CS FOR SENATE BILL NO. 30(2d JUD) passed the Senate and was referred to the Secretary for engrossment.
